SymmetricSecurityKey 類別
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
表示所有使用對稱演算法產生之金鑰的抽象基底類別。
public ref class SymmetricSecurityKey abstract : System::IdentityModel::Tokens::SecurityKey
public abstract class SymmetricSecurityKey : System.IdentityModel.Tokens.SecurityKey
type SymmetricSecurityKey = class
inherit SecurityKey
Public MustInherit Class SymmetricSecurityKey
Inherits SecurityKey
- 繼承
- 衍生
備註
通常這個類別會被基礎結構用來轉換使用對稱金鑰的 XML。
建構函式
| SymmetricSecurityKey() |
初始化 SymmetricSecurityKey 類別的新執行個體。 |
屬性
| KeySize |
在衍生類別中覆寫時,取得金鑰的大小 (以位元為單位)。 (繼承來源 SecurityKey) |
方法
| DecryptKey(String, Byte[]) |
在衍生類別中覆寫時,解密所指定的已加密金鑰。 (繼承來源 SecurityKey) |
| EncryptKey(String, Byte[]) |
在衍生類別中覆寫時,加密所指定的金鑰。 (繼承來源 SecurityKey) |
| Equals(Object) |
判斷指定的物件是否等於目前的物件。 (繼承來源 Object) |
| GenerateDerivedKey(String, Byte[], Byte[], Int32, Int32) |
在衍生類別中覆寫時,就會使用目前金鑰指定的密碼編譯演算法和參數來產生衍生金鑰。 |
| GetDecryptionTransform(String, Byte[]) |
在衍生類別中覆寫時,取得會使用指定密碼編譯演算法來解密加密文字的轉換。 |
| GetEncryptionTransform(String, Byte[]) |
在衍生類別中覆寫時,取得會使用指定密碼編譯演算法來加密 XML 的轉換。 |
| GetHashCode() |
做為預設雜湊函式。 (繼承來源 Object) |
| GetIVSize(String) |
在衍生類別中覆寫時,取得指定之密碼編譯演算法所需的初始化向量 ( |
| GetKeyedHashAlgorithm(String) |
在衍生類別中覆寫時,取得指定之索引雜湊演算法的執行個體。 |
| GetSymmetricAlgorithm(String) |
在衍生類別中覆寫時,取得指定之對稱演算法的執行個體。 |
| GetSymmetricKey() |
在衍生類別中覆寫時,取得表示對稱金鑰的位元組。 |
| GetType() |
取得目前執行個體的 Type。 (繼承來源 Object) |
| IsAsymmetricAlgorithm(String) |
在衍生類別中覆寫時,取得指出指定的演算法是否會使用非對稱金鑰的值。 (繼承來源 SecurityKey) |
| IsSupportedAlgorithm(String) |
在衍生類別中覆寫時,取得指出這個類別是否支援指定之演算法的值。 (繼承來源 SecurityKey) |
| IsSymmetricAlgorithm(String) |
在衍生類別中覆寫時,取得指出指定的演算法是否會使用對稱金鑰的值。 (繼承來源 SecurityKey) |
| MemberwiseClone() |
建立目前 Object 的淺層複製。 (繼承來源 Object) |
| ToString() |
傳回代表目前物件的字串。 (繼承來源 Object) |